Paradise Lost
Paradise Lost, an epic poem in blank verse, written by the 17th-century poet John Milton as he became blind at the end of his life, is a retelling of the Biblical story of the Fall of Man. While based on the Christian tale, the poem incorporates many topics, and spends most of its verses detailing the journey of Satan and his war on the angels. The depiction of Adam and Eve draws an elaborate panorama of their trials. Continuing on with our winter tour of homes
This is another wonderful old home on Division St. It is in the book "Walla Walla, Her Historic Homes Volume II" by Penny and Bob Andrews. This English Country Style house was built in 1926 for Nathaniel & Ella Webbs. Nathaniel was born in Walla Walla in 1876. Inside all the woodwork is gum wood, the door knobs are crystal, the ceiling coved and the floors hardwood.
Robert and Lavonne Frazier purchased the home in 1959 and raised their three children in it. In 1992 it was up for sale (when the book was published). Bob is the 5th generation of Fraziers to farm in the valley. His grandparents, Lyle and Gladys Frazier, willed their home and its contents to the Milton-Freewater Area Historical Society. It is now called the Frazier Farmstead Museum and open to the public.
